Description: This trail, in the heart of Daniel Boone country, is a 2.75 mile loop of 100% singletrack designed for hike and bike use only. Weaving up and down several times in a large hollow, it is a constant challenge to novice and advanced riders alike. This is some unique terrain, heavily wooded, very dark and shady, with several rock-bottom creek crossings. Due to the steepness of the terrain, the area wasn't logged so it presents an uncommon setting with low volume mid-level growth, and tall old-growth trees forming a high, dark canopy. It almost has the feel of a natural amphitheater. The trail surface is mostly dirt, with several veins of rock, and rocky creek crossings/waterfalls. Stop and look around when you reach the bottom of the valley. The trail should be ridden both clockwise and counter-clockwise; each offers its own pleasures. GORC recently rerouted one of the fall-line climbs which had become unsustainable, but there are still plenty of opportunities to get your climbing in.(pasted from gorctrails.com)

The trail info no longer properly reflects what is currently at this site. GORC expanded the trail several years ago to nearly 3.5 miles. I would insist a clockwise ride as this yields the longest downhill section. Trail is nearly impassable if muddy and takes a loooong time to dry out so avoid for up to 3 days after rain. Not a very technical ride but the first mile is very fast, fairly smooth downhill which turns into singletrack. Woods hug in on you from all sides the entire way as this trail was never used for anything wider than a bike. Nasty ascent at the end approximitely 30 degrees, however this lasts for only about a 1/4 mile. Entire loop is easily done in 45 minutes or less. EDIT 4/2009. GORC has added several more miles to this trail expanding it to approximately 6+ miles
